​October is Breast Cancer Awareness Month and Floyd is again is focusing on the importance of early detection and understanding your risk for breast cancer.

Floyd's iconic Paper Doll silhouettes will be installed at The Breast Center at Floyd, Floyd Medical Center, Polk Medical Center and Cherokee Medical Center.

The popular Paper Doll magnets will be distributed only to patients of The Breast Center during the month of October to limit in-person interactions as a safety precaution during the COVID-19 pandemic.

The dolls and magnets are taking on a different look this year and will be all pink as Floyd celebrates its place in the Atrium Health family.

As has been customary for more than a decade, the Oct. 1 issue of The Rome News-Tribune will be printed on pink paper and will spotlight the importance of breast cancer awareness.

Those who want to know their risk for breast cancer and the steps they can take now to be mindful of their breast health should visit sayknow.floyd.org​.
